Understanding the Core Principles of Casino Gaming
Casino games, at their heart, rely on the principles of chance and probability. Every game, whether it’s a classic card game like poker or a modern slot machine, is designed with a house edge, ensuring the casino maintains a statistical advantage over the long term. However, understanding these underlying probabilities can significantly improve a player’s odds and decision-making. Different games offer varying levels of skill and strategy, with some relying almost entirely on luck, while others demand a considerable degree of expertise.
Effective bankroll management is also paramount to a successful casino experience. Setting a budget and sticking to it is crucial, as is understanding when to walk away, regardless of wins or losses. Discipline and responsible gaming are the cornerstones of enjoying casino games without falling prey to potential pitfalls. Understanding the rules, the payout structures, and the inherent risks involved allows players to make informed choices and maximize their enjoyment.
| Game | House Edge (Approximate) | Skill Level |
|---|---|---|
| Slots | 2-15% | Low |
| Blackjack (Basic Strategy) | 0.5-1% | Medium-High |
| Roulette (American) | 5.26% | Low |
| Baccarat | 1.06% (Banker Bet) | Low-Medium |
The Evolution of Slot Machines
Slot machines have come a long way from their mechanical predecessors. The original “one-armed bandits” relied on spinning reels and simple mechanical mechanisms. Today, modern video slots are sophisticated computer programs that employ random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and unpredictability. These advancements have led to an explosion of variety, with countless themes, paylines, and bonus features captivating players.
Moreover, the incorporation of progressive jackpots has added another layer of excitement, offering the potential for life-changing payouts. Understanding how these RNGs work is important; they guarantee that each spin is independent and unbiased. This technology ensures that past spins have no influence on future results, and that all players have an equal opportunity to win. The evolution has also focused on graphics and interactivity, creating an immersive experience.

The Appeal of Roulette
Roulette, with its spinning wheel and iconic layout, is a symbol of the casino. It’s a game of pure chance, where players bet on where the ball will land on the wheel. There are various betting options, each with different odds and payouts. The simplicity of the game, combined with the thrill of anticipation, has made it a casino staple for centuries.
European roulette has a single zero, offering slightly better odds than American roulette, which features both a single and double zero. Understanding the different bets – inside bets, outside bets, and call bets – is essential for maximizing your enjoyment. While roulette is entirely based on chance, implementing a sound betting strategy can help manage risk and extend your playing time. The excitement of watching the wheel spin and the ball bounce is undeniably captivating.

Understanding Casino Bonuses and Promotions
Casinos often offer a variety of bonuses and promotions to attract new players and retain existing ones. These can include wel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ty rewards. While these bonuses can provide extra funds to play with, it’s important to understand the terms and conditions associated with them.
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, specify the amount of money you need to wager before you can withdraw any winnings earned from a bonus. It’s crucial to read the small print and be aware of any restrictions that may apply. Carefully evaluating the terms and conditions allows you to maximize the value of bonuses and avoid potential disappointment. Always ensure the bonus enhances your experience while offering a fair chance to win.
